The duration of air travel between the state of Florida and the state of California varies. The precise time spent in transit is dependent on several factors, including the specific cities of origin and destination, prevailing wind conditions, and the existence of any layovers.
Understanding the estimated flight duration is important for logistical planning, including scheduling connecting transportation, booking accommodations, and managing potential jet lag. Historically, cross-country flights have been significantly reduced in duration with advancements in aircraft technology and optimized flight routes.
